Leucospermum Parile - Indigenous South African Protea - 5 Seeds Baby Lettuce The basal leaves are ovalLeucospermum also known as pincushion Protea is a genus of about 50 species of flowering plants in the family Proteaceae, native to Zimbabwe and South Africa, where they occupy a variety of habitats, including scrub, forest, and mountain slopes. They are evergreen shrubs (rarely small trees) growing to 0. 5 5 m tall.
